Bread Rasmalai step by step

  1. Boil milk in a pan.. Bread Rasmalai
  2. Lower the flame and keep milk on heat.. Bread Rasmalai
  3. Stir occasionally and boil on low flame till it reduces 1/2.. Bread Rasmalai
  4. Add cardamom powder.. Bread Rasmalai
  5. Add sugar and mix well..
  6. Add milk powder and mix well..
  7. Cook till starts to thicken and switch off the flame..
  8. Cut bread slices in round shape with help of cookie cutter.
  9. Place round bread pieces in serving plate..
  10. Pour rabdi(thickened milk) over bread pieces..
  11. Garnish with chopped pistachios and serve chilled..
